commit 78e7f133f0b5462ca5449b34c9aed7745c14600b
Author: Pierre Riteau <email address hidden>
Date: Tue May 14 09:35:51 2024 +0200
Support CloudKitty deployment with internal TLS
Configure cloudkitty_influxdb_use_ssl automatically based on the value
of kolla_enable_tls_internal. Set cloudkitty_elasticsearch_cafile,
cloudkitty_influxdb_cafile and cloudkitty_prometheus_cafile to
openstack_cacert.
Disable certificate validation when bootstrapping the InfluxDB database:
the influxdb_database module and the InfluxDB 1.x Python client don't
support specifying a CA certificate file.
This fixes bootstrap and execution of CloudKitty with internal TLS.
Reviewed: https:/ /review. opendev. org/c/openstack /kolla- ansible/ +/866598 /opendev. org/openstack/ kolla-ansible/ commit/ 78e7f133f0b5462 ca5449b34c9aed7 745c14600b
Committed: https:/
Submitter: "Zuul (22348)"
Branch: master
commit 78e7f133f0b5462 ca5449b34c9aed7 745c14600b
Author: Pierre Riteau <email address hidden>
Date: Tue May 14 09:35:51 2024 +0200
Support CloudKitty deployment with internal TLS
Configure cloudkitty_ influxdb_ use_ssl automatically based on the value tls_internal. Set cloudkitty_ elasticsearch_ cafile, influxdb_ cafile and cloudkitty_ prometheus_ cafile to cacert.
of kolla_enable_
cloudkitty_
openstack_
Disable certificate validation when bootstrapping the InfluxDB database:
the influxdb_database module and the InfluxDB 1.x Python client don't
support specifying a CA certificate file.
This fixes bootstrap and execution of CloudKitty with internal TLS.
Closes-Bug: #1998831 9d379726099bf70 c692c85acc1
Change-Id: I5524169b956781